Roy receives a job offer. Meanwhile David and Ruth ponder the future.
Concerned that they're not seeing a better return for all their hard work, Ruth thinks they ought to go for a direct supply contract. Pip agrees. David has heard that it's not as straightforward as it might seem and that it's getting tougher but Ruth still thinks it's the way forward. They discuss the state of the paddocks and agree to have a go at making their pastures drought resistant.
Clarrie pops round to see how the wedding plans are going. Will's just off to ask Roy to be his best man, but worries whether it's fair on Nic to have the same best man as his wedding to Emma. Clarrie reckons if Nic's not said anything, it must be ok. Clarrie offers to make the wedding cake and is touched when Nic asks if she'll go with her to Felpersham to look at wedding dresses.
Roy's more than happy to be Will's best man again. Over a pint, he assures him he won't tell the same jokes as last time. Will's not pleased to see Clive Horrobin in the pub but Roy reckons he's entitled to a second chance and thinks he'll probably be on his way after the funeral. If he doesn't want to move on after that, Will reckons there's a few who'd willingly give him a good send-off.
